Sanctified Bone Ash

In times of great unrest and awakening evil, the bodies of deceased clerics are voluntarily burnt down into ash. Filled with a strong will to repel evil even in death, a pinch of this valuable ash imbues a magical flame with a strong purifying effect.

When you cast a fire spell enhanced with sanctified bone ash, you make a turn undead attempt. The turning check works as normal, but uses your dominant spellcasting ability score instead of Charisma, and the caster level that determines the level of creatures affected is supplied by the person to whom the ashes belonged in life. This is also the caster level of the item itself. Turning damage is 2d6 + twice the spell's level + your dominant spellcasting ability score modifier. You do not need to have the ability to turn undead. Synergy bonuses from Knowledge (religion) and bonuses from turning-related feats apply as normal.

Any undead creature or creature with the evil subtype caught within the effect area of the bone ash-enhanced spell is subject to the turning (provided enough turning damage remains). In the case that evil outsiders are turned, they have a turn resistance equal to half their spell resistance, rounded down. Creatures that are successfully turned by the bone ash treat the spell as empowered in addition to the usual effects of turning. Undead destroyed by the turning are effectively consecrated to prevent them from being raised as undead for as many days as the bone ash's caster level. Evil outsiders 'destroyed' by the turning are instantly banished to their home plane.

Undead and creatures of Evil subtype that resist the turning are still Shaken for 1 minute and 1 point of extra damage per damage die of the spell.

A spell enhanced by sanctified bone ash gains the Good descriptor.

Varied conjuration; CL 1 to 20; Price: Varies. Market value of sanctified bone ash is CL² &times: 25 gp.
